• ベストアンサー

VLOOKUPでセルに#N/Aが出るのを防ぐには?

最初のセルにVLOOKUP関数を入れて、必要数のセル分だけ下にオートフィルで引張っています。 すると検索値がまだ未入力のセルにずらっと#N/Aが並んでしまいます。 見ずらいので、このエラー値が出ないようにするにはどうすれば良いでしょうか?

質問者が選んだベストアンサー

  • ベストアンサー
  • e30653
  • ベストアンサー率28% (32/114)
回答No.1

こんにちは ISNA関数を使うと可能です。 =IF(ISNA(VLOOKUP関数),#N/Aの場合,VLOOKUP関数) いかがでしょうか。

hiro-ss
質問者

お礼

エラーを調べる関数なんですね。 ありがとうございました。

その他の回答 (2)

  • gutugutu
  • ベストアンサー率14% (184/1234)
回答No.3

=IF(A1=" "," ",) A1が" "未入力なら空白" "を返す 他の関数もあると思いますが

hiro-ss
質問者

お礼

分りやすい説明、ありがとうございました。 m(__)m

  • imogasi
  • ベストアンサー率27% (4737/17069)
回答No.2

単純に「A1が空白なら空白を、(そうでなければVLOOKUP検索値を)」を入れるのはどうですか。 =IF(A1="","",VLOOKUP(A1,$F$1:$G$4,2,FALSE))のように。

hiro-ss
質問者

お礼

これ、簡単ですね。 m(__)m

関連するQ&A